The newbie’s information to Scrumban
Should you’ve ever labored as a undertaking supervisor you might be accustomed to no less than among the generally used undertaking administration methodologies or Agile methodologies like Scrum or Kanban.
However what about Scrumban?
If implementing Scrumban isn’t acquainted territory otherwise you’re unsure the best way to put it to work, then you definitely’ve landed in the proper place. We’ve developed this newbie’s information to Scrumban methodology that will help you rise up to hurry on what Scrumban is, its many advantages, the best way to put it into apply, and finally measure success.
Since Scrumban is a hybrid framework – Scrum + Kanban = Scrumban – it’s vital to first have a very good grasp of Scrum and Kanban. Let’s begin with among the primary definitions and the variations between Scrum, Kanban, and Scrumban after which bounce into every thing you’ll have to learn about Scrumban and the best way to use it for course of enchancment.
What’s Scrum?
Scrum is a well known Agile framework that groups use to develop their services or products. It makes use of brief work cycles known as sprints (iterations) to debate, restrict, and full work, and clear backlogs.
You’ll be able to have a look at every dash as part of a calendar of event-driven actions that may assist your crew pace up product growth time and enhance high quality.
What’s Kanban?
Kanban is a visible growth methodology to manage and handle workflow. It makes use of boards that present task-related playing cards to rapidly see all excellent work, work in progress, and accomplished work. Crew members replace the standing of duties by dragging them to the suitable standing column.
What’s Scrumban?
The Scrumban framework combines Scrum and Kanban to assist your crew enhance the way in which work will get performed. It combines Scrum construction and Kanban flexibility to create a hybrid framework that enables groups to extend versatility and agility when managing workflows.
Groups use Scrumban to raised information and handle the event of a product, service, or maintenance-based duties. Scrumban additionally makes use of brief iterations much like Scrum sprints to manage and handle the workload.
Why was Scrumban developed?
Scrumban was developed by Corey Ladas, a Lean-Kanban practitioner, as a option to transition from Scrum to a extra developed framework. Though Scrum and Kanban frameworks work properly inside many initiatives, every has their limitations. The Scrumban ideas and practices create distinctive but complementary Scrum and Kanban capabilities.
The advantages of adopting Scrumban
The mix of the Scrum and Kanban methodologies has many benefits:
- It leverages Scrum for agility and Kanban’s course of overview to assist workers keep in a state of steady enchancment.
- It might assist your crew to cut back or take away overhead stress, improve effectivity, and improve buyer satisfaction.
- Your groups can achieve better readability on the best way to apply Scrum Information ideas in apply, with out changing them.
The largest wins are in delivering a better high quality product, attaining steady enchancment, minimizing waste, and decreasing lead time.
Mission administration coach Sylvie Edwards makes use of Scrumban to assist her college students. Every semester she explains that her college students encountered the identical points, making it mandatory for them to offer numerous documentation and full important planning for initiatives that had been solely ten weeks in size. She defined that “utilizing core, though primary, Scrum concepts and mapping them for all to see on a Kanban board permits everybody to simply see who has been assigned duties, what has been performed, what’s in progress and what stays.”
She stated her college students “have taken an actual liking to this methodology that they will decide up simply and apply as soon as they begin to work outdoors of sophistication. Some have additionally handled their faculty deliverables in the identical method and have seen enhancements in with the ability to ship to deadlines.”
In her case, Sylvie stated Scrumban provided some actual advantages to her college students. “I found that you possibly can marry the essential ideas of Scrum and Kanban whereas looking for a straightforward to understand, visible device that might assist our college students ship small initiatives in very restricted quantities of time.”
How does Scrumban differ from Scrum and Kanban?
Whereas Scrumban overlaps with Scrum and Kanban in some methods, the crew buildings, roles, conferences (ceremonies), and guiding guidelines and ideas differ.
Key Scrumban ideas
Scrumban groups use Scrum because the work methodology and Kanban because the lens via which they see, perceive and enhance their work. Scrumban key ideas and attributes embrace:
- Organizational administration, to assist your organization plan the work mandatory to realize effectivity.
- Simplification, Standardization, and Specialization: this implies simplifying processes for better effectivity, standardizing your organization’s infrastructure to create extra continuity, and hiring individuals who specialise in particular roles to successfully full duties.
- Utilizing clearly acknowledged insurance policies about the way in which work will get performed to make sure that your entire staff perceive their roles and the way they match into undertaking and company-wide objectives.
- Making use of movement legal guidelines and queuing idea, to handle and restrict the movement of labor to be performed.
- Intentional financial prioritization that prioritizes the work do be performed based mostly on the worth or financial profit that it offers.
- Utilizing the Scrum growth iterative and incremental method to finish the work.
- Is organized round groups.
- When acceptable, time-boxed iterations are used whereby groups work inside predetermined growth cycles to finish the work.
How do groups really use Scrumban?
On the whole, with Scrumban there isn’t a particular time dedication, whereas, with Scrum, the work in progress (WIP) is restricted by the dash’s time dedication. Scrumban groups need to restrict themselves to the WIP limits which might be decided.
When working with Scrumban, it’s essential to grasp the next parts with the intention to achieve success: the Scrumban methodology, the visible board, the best way to restrict WIP, interactions, on-demand and bucket dimension planning, and utilizing metrics.
For example, let’s use a software program growth undertaking for this function the place we’re working with options (consumer tales) or duties. Understanding the visible board, its parts and the Scrumban methodology are the primary steps.
Concerning the Scrumban board
In Scrumban, your crew can use both a bodily whiteboard or a visible boarding software program. Every consumer story (function) or activity must be represented by both a post-it observe on the whiteboard or the equal within the visible administration software program. The Scrumban board reveals every consumer story and its standing inside considered one of three columns:
- To Do
- Work In Progress (WIP)
- Performed
The Scrumban board represents the progress of the crew. Relying on the character of your undertaking and its complexity, you possibly can adapt and broaden your board with different columns resembling precedence, design, manufacturing, exams, and so forth.
Work strategies
Planning conferences are held initially to determine and prioritize all present duties and which consumer tales or duties to finish first. Every activity must be positioned on the board within the “To Do” column. When a crew member is able to begin work on a activity, they transfer it to the ‘WIP’ column, and as soon as they full that activity, they transfer it to the ’Performed’ column.
Iterations
To maintain interactions brief, WIP thresholds must be used and a planning set off must be set to let the opposite crew members know when to do the subsequent planning. Much like Scrum, work iterations in Scrumban are saved brief. This ensures that your crew can simply adapt and amend their plan of action to account for a quickly altering atmosphere.
The scale of the iteration is measured in weeks, with the perfect dimension of an iteration relying on the work technique of your crew. It’s endorsed, nonetheless, to not exceed two weeks. Pace (a measure of productiveness) is often utilized by the crew to assist perceive any points throughput to assist steady enchancment.
Limiting WIP
A key aim with Scrumban is to restrict work in progress (WIP) so that every particular person on the crew can deal with efficiently and rapidly finishing solely the duties which might be assigned inside the present iteration. Should you’ve beforehand been a part of a Scrum Crew, you’re prone to have already got the mindset of limiting WIP, and given the scope dimension vs. the crew’s capacity to ship, this already limits how a lot work can enter an iteration.
You’ll be able to keep this frequent technique in a Scrumban methodology, however Kanban suggests doing so in doubtlessly totally different and much more granular methods, understanding that constraints stimulate behavioral modifications within the crew. This apply is named within the WIP Restrict Kanban (the work in progress restrict).
Within the first Scrumban iteration, your crew ought to attempt to predict what number of product backlog objects they’ll have the ability to ship, or the Throughput Forecast. It defines the whole WIP Restrict of an iteration. For every new merchandise, an outdated merchandise should be completed or downgraded. As new sprints happen, you should have a mean throughput historical past and you’ll alter the WIP Restrict in keeping with the truth of the crew’s efficiency.
Kanban additionally suggests which you could apply the WIP Restrict by movement steps. For instance, you shouldn’t have greater than three objects being developed at anybody time. Every crew ought to solely be related to doing one merchandise. These extra granular constraints assist educate and self-discipline groups and guarantee better focus, objectivity and full supply.
Relating to the end-to-end course of and duties, the WIP Restrict guidelines must be clearly communicated to the Scrumban crew. The WIP Restrict is predicated on demand, which is known as a pull system.
On-demand planning
Scrumban planning must be based mostly on demand and happen solely when the planning set off is activated. The planning set off is related to the variety of duties nonetheless within the To Do part of the board. When this goes right down to a sure quantity the planning assembly must be held.
The variety of duties that ought to set off a planning assembly just isn’t predefined, as this depends upon the pace of your crew and how briskly they will end all the current duties, in addition to the time required to plan the subsequent iteration. The duties that your crew has deliberate for the subsequent iteration are added to the To Do part of the board.
Bucket dimension planning
1-year: reserved on your firm’s longer-term, extra strategic objectives.
6-month: as soon as a call is made to maneuver forward with a long-term plan, it’s plan is moved to the 6-month bucket, and the necessities are refined.
3-month: when the corporate is able to begin implementing the plan, the necessities are moved to the 3-month bucket the place they’re damaged down into clear duties for completion. Your crew attracts duties from this bucket throughout their on-demand planning assembly and begins to work.
Prioritizing work
Your duties must be prioritized within the desk throughout the planning assembly. This helps every member in your crew know which duties must be accomplished first and which duties could be accomplished later.
Measuring success
In a nutshell, profitable groups have techniques in place to each outline and measure what success appears like.
The Service Degree Expectations (SLE) chart is a forecasting chart and quantity dashboard that your Scrumban crew ought to connect to or embrace along with your Scrumban board. This chart tells everybody how a lot time is forecast to finish the work and helps to set expectations. SLE is predicated on Cycle Time, which is the time that elapses between the beginning and finish of the work required.
One other vital component to document is your crew’s Common Throughput, or the typical variety of Product Backlog Gadgets that your crew can full and transfer to the DONE column earlier than the top of the Iteration. This quantity additionally counts in direction of the WIP Restrict.
Finest practices/ideas for Scrumban inexperienced persons
Keep in mind that Scrumban is distinct from Scrum as a result of it emphasizes key ideas and practices which might be considerably totally different from the normal Scrum basis. Whether or not you’re a brand new Scrumban chief or simply new to Scrumban, listed below are some finest practices and tricks to observe.
- Focus solely on the present actions, keep away from getting distracted by different associated actions or noise that may compromise productiveness.
- Maintain your board easy and related. Keep away from muddle that may over-complicate the method and timelines.
- Full a complete activity earlier than transferring on, keep away from making an attempt to multitask as this may trigger pointless threat to the present WIP.
- Most significantly, restrict the WIP to permit for real looking deadlines, use of assets, and better high quality deliverables. In case your crew is overloaded, they’re unlikely to have the ability to focus clearly and meet their objectives or your deadlines.
- Determine, doc any modifications or unplanned duties with the intention to tackle any potential dangers to WIP and the timeline.
Maybe most significantly, do not forget that Scrumban’s embedded ideas and practices will not be distinctive to the software program growth course of. They are often simply utilized in many alternative contexts, offering a standard language and shared expertise between interrelated enterprise capabilities.
Does this imply that Scrumban will work for any undertaking or in any firm?
Sure and no. A superb crew chief will assess the kinds of initiatives an organization has and the distinctive objectives, crew expertise, readiness, timing, and different components. Nonetheless, when you resolve that Scrumban is the proper selection, it might turn into a helpful device that mixes one of the best of two already wonderful frameworks.